Growing Asparagus in a Home Garden NC State Extension …

WebAsparagus crowns are planted in trenches 10 inches wide and 8 inches deep (top). As the young shoots start to grow, continue to add small amounts of soil to fill in the trench without burying the young ferns (bottom). By the end of the season, the trench should be filled to the top. Weed Control
